Subscribe to be the first to learn about a new recipe. Sign up today!
Subscribe to be the first to learn about a new recipe. Sign up today!
Using try-catch blocks and understanding checked vs. unchecked exceptions to prevent crashes in production. Phase 2: The Web Backbone
The dominant framework in 2026 for microservices and enterprise backends. It provides built-in security, data access, and cloud-ready tools.
A unique option for building full-stack web UIs entirely in Java, eliminating the need for separate JavaScript layers like React. Phase 4: Testing & Tools Learn Java for Web Development
Java syntax, variables, and primitive vs. reference types.
Writing code is only half the battle; ensuring it works is the other half. Learn Java - Dev.java Using try-catch blocks and understanding checked vs
Before touching the web, you must master the language's core. Strong fundamentals distinguish "copy-paste" developers from true problem solvers.
The heart of Java. You must understand Classes, Objects, Inheritance, Polymorphism, Abstraction, and Encapsulation. It provides built-in security, data access, and cloud-ready
Essential for managing data. Master List (ArrayList), Set (HashSet), and Map (HashMap).